What types of services are offered by local bathroom fitters in Harrow?

Whether you’re planning a complete bathroom remodel or just replacing a few fittings, working with a bathroom fitter in Harrow helps prevent costly mistakes and ensures everything looks and performs as it should.

Bathroom fitters can help with a range of installation and repair tasks, including:

  • Removing old bathrooms
  • Installing showers and baths
  • Adding fittings to existing showers or baths
  • Plumbing in sinks and toilets
  • Fitting specialist wet room flooring
  • Tiling and painting
  • Carpentry around new fittings

What are the average costs of bathroom fitters in Harrow

Before you hire a bathroom fitter in Harrow, it’s a good idea to get an idea of how much the work will set you back. Costs largely depend on the type of units you want to use and the size of the space being refurbished.

For example, the average cost of a bathroom refit is between £1,900 for a small, budget bathroom (2m x 2m) and £7,400 for a large, luxury one (4m x 4m).

Bear in mind that you’ll pay extra for features like under-floor heating.

What to ask a bathroom fitter in Harrow before hiring?

Before hiring a bathroom installation company in Harrow, ask a few key questions to ensure you’re choosing the right professional for your job.

How long have you been fitting bathrooms in Harrow, and what qualifications do you hold?

Bathroom fitters in Harrow will be able to explain their experience and any trade qualifications, such as NVQs in plumbing or construction. Membership of recognised trade bodies (like the CIPHE or the Federation of Master Builders) is also a good sign of professionalism. Can you help with design and layout advice?

Some bathroom fitters in Harrow offer design support, helping you plan the layout, select fixtures, and make the most of your space. Clarify whether this is included or an additional service.

Can you show me examples of similar bathroom projects you’ve completed in Harrow?

Ask to see photos or examples of past projects, especially ones similar to yours in size and style. A local bathroom fitter in Harrow will understand the typical layouts, water pressure issues, and building regulations in your area. Checking reviews or feedback from nearby customers on MyBuilder also helps you confirm the quality of their workmanship.

How long will the bathroom installation take, and when can you start?

Project timelines can vary depending on the scope of the work. A full bathroom renovation in Harrow might take 1 to 2 weeks, while replacing a few fixtures could be completed in a few days. Discuss start dates, estimated completion times, and how long your bathroom will be out of use, so you can plan accordingly.

Do you offer a guarantee or warranty on your work?

Most bathroom fitters in Harrow will guarantee their workmanship for at least 6 to 12 months. This gives you peace of mind that any problems with the installation will be corrected. Also check whether the materials or fixtures they install come with manufacturer warranties, which can extend your protection further.

FAQ: Common questions about bathroom fitters in Harrow

Do bathroom fitters in Harrow handle plumbing and electrical work?

Many bathroom fitters in Harrow are trained to carry out basic plumbing and electrical work, such as installing new taps, showers, and lighting. However, for more complex tasks, like moving pipework or rewiring, they may work with plumbers or electricians. Always check that anyone carrying out electrical work is registered with a competent person scheme such as NICEIC or NAPIT.

Will a bathroom fitter dispose of old fittings and materials?

Most bathroom fitters in Harrow will include the removal and disposal of old fixtures, tiles, and debris as part of their service, but it’s best to confirm this when getting your quote. If waste disposal isn’t included, they can usually arrange it for an additional fee.

Do I need planning permission for a bathroom fitter in Harrow to renovate my bathroom?

In most cases, you don’t need planning permission for a bathroom fitter in Harrow to renovate or replace a bathroom, as it’s considered internal work. However, if you’re adding a new bathroom where there wasn’t one before, or your property is a listed building, you may need approval. Your fitter can advise you or direct you to your local council’s building control team.
